Conventional Loan Guidelines 2019 2019 conventional loan limits. The conventional loan limit for 2019 is $484,350 for a single family home. Though, Fannie Mae and Freddie Mac have designated high-cost areas where limits are higher. For example, a single-family home in Seattle, Washington could have a maximum loan of $592,250.

difference between fha and conventional loans Understanding the Differences Between an FHA Loan and. –  · Mortgage Insurance. One big difference between conventional and FHA loans is that with FHA, the borrower is required to pay an upfront insurance premium and an annual premium (usually paid as part of a monthly mortgage). With conventional loans, if a borrower makes a 20 percent down payment, no mortgage insurance is required.
